Former Teacher From Morris Admits To Federal Child Porn Charges

Police found more than 100 images and videos of young children being sexually abused on the man's cell phone, officials said previously.

WHARTON, NJ — A former teacher from Morris County has admitted to federal child porn charges, after officials said he possessed and distributed images of adults sexually abusing prepubescent children.

Officials said Anselmo Girimonte, 53, of Wharton pleaded guilty on Wednesday in federal court to one count of possession of child pornography and one count of distribution of child.

Girimonte, who was most recently an Italian teacher in the Kearny School District, faces a penalty of up to 40 years in prison and up to a $500,000 fine. Police found more than 100 images and videos of young children being sexually abused on the man's cell phone, officials said previously.

U.S. Attorney Philip R. Sellinger announced his guilty plea on Wednesday, April 17.

According to police, Girimonte distributed material containing images and video files of child sexual abuse between Dec. 27, 2021, and Jan. 17, 2022, via a publicly accessible online peer-to-peer (P2P) file-sharing network of linked computers.

The U.S. Attorney's Office explained users must download the P2P program, which is widely available for free on the Internet. The program allows the user to place files into a designated "shared" folder on his or her hard drive, from which other P2P program users can then download those files directly to the "shared" folders of their own computers.

Users can then browse, search, select, and directly download, those files. The program typically keeps a log of each downloaded event.

Law enforcement officers conducted undercover online sessions to gain access to the P2P program, and during these sessions, a user shared multiple video files of pre-pubescent children being sexually abused by adults from an internet address traced to Girimonte's residence.

Girimonte was arrested on Mar. 4, 2022, on a criminal complaint for this conduct and agreed to detention.

After his arrest, Girimonte was placed on administrative leave, according to District Superintendent Patricia Blood. Girimonte had been in the district since 2006, teaching Italian to students in first through eighth grades, according to his LinkedIn profile.
